New Google Drive Sync App Released

Announcement posted by Syncdocs 22 Apr 2012

New version of popular Google Docs tool lets users access files online
Syncdocs is a new hybrid application that turns Google Docs into a free online storage drive. This Google drive is accessible from any PC or mobile.

With Syncdocs, Google Docs is simply accessed as the G-Drive on the local PC. Files and folders across multiple PCs and mobile devices stay in sync automatically. Anything saved to these folders is automatically mirrored online and across all linked PCs and users. Syncdocs can also integrate with other cloud storage providers, like Dropbox to sync Dropbox to Google Docs.

Syncdocs takes full advantage of Google's fast, reliable online storage - it keeps PC folders synchronized with Google and with other users.

In addition to providing file sync and online backup, Google documents are available right from the user’s Windows desktop. This means that Microsoft Office is no longer necessary to open or create Word, PowerPoint or Excel files on the PC. Moving to cloud computing used to mean abandoning the desktop, but with Syncdocs, users can work simultaneously in both cloud and desktop environments.

For easy collaborative work, Syncdocs also supports merging of changes from various users. It can even merge changes between desktop and cloud users. If multiple users make edits to a document concurrently, these changes are merged. For example, a user can edit a Google Doc offline using Microsoft Word, and then merge these changes back into Google Docs.

Users can fine-tune their synchronization to Google Drive with many advanced features like:
- full versioning and revision history
- scheduled backup
- full control over which files and folders at synchronized
- mirroring of Google access rights locally
- real-time collaboration between Google Docs and Microsoft Word users
- easy file sharing integration into Facebook, Twitter, Gmail and Google +
